    I think you need to define what you mean by "free press release".

    Do you mean:
    Free press release template?
    Free press release submission site?

    I'll assume that you mean all of the above.

    That being the case I would implore you to AVOID Free press release submission sites since they typically rank low and change their permissions or go down making them totally unreliable and a waste of time.

          Services don't sell themselves, you have to sell them.

          $3000 in 2 weeks with no result -

          There is something really fishy here. And with the same fishy stuff, even if you spend another $3K in distributing press releases, I am afraid you will still fail. No offense, but have you tried to figure out what went wrong with your adwords campaign?

          My honest and sincere suggestion, fix the things before you spend money on PR submission or any other paid advertising. There is quite a big hole in your boat.

    Post a link to your landing page you are using in adwords. The problem can lie in your conversion funnel and keyword target, site design and overall sell. Anyone willing to spend $3000 on adwords in 2 weeks with no results need to start at the heart of the problem. You might be targeting none buying words as well or going too broad or not have clear call to action buttons.

    I had a look at free press release sites, but reading the details, they seem to say that they are places for you to put up a press release and other content, but THEY don't do anything with it, you have to get people to see it by using Social media or other methods, so it seems to me that they are mainly a substitute for a website, and if you have your own website they might not help you much at all.

    As others are saying, you need to test your conversion on your site, before you spend much money sending traffic to it. Since you seem to have plenty of money to waste (!) one approach would be to pay someone else to improve your conversions . . . find someone with proven success doing that for other websites, and maybe offer them a commission, or a JV partnership, as that gives them more incentive to make it work the very best they can rather than paying them a fixed fee.
